Specification of Low Thermal Insulation Material Silica Aerogel Particles Aerogel Powder
Low Thermal Conductivity Silica Aerogel Powder
Ultra-Lightweight Insulation with Outstanding Efficiency
Silica aerogel powder is among the lightest solid products recognized. It provides exceptionally reduced thermal conductivity, making it perfect for high-performance insulation. This material is made from silica gel that has been dried out using a special process to eliminate fluid without shrinking the structure. The outcome is a permeable, ventilated network loaded with air– над 90% of its volume is void.
Trick Features:
– Thermal conductivity as reduced as 0.013– 0.018 ж/( м · К) .
– Density between 80– 200 kg/m FOUR .
– Hydrophobic surface area therapy available to withstand moisture.
– Great fragment dimension, normally 1– 10 мікраметры .
– Chemically secure and non-toxic.
This powder functions well in applications where room is minimal yet solid insulation is needed. It can be blended right into coverings, пластыры, or polymer composites. It also acts as a filler in shielding boards, тканіны, and industrial pipe wraps. Because it traps air in nanoscale pores, warm transfer via conduction and convection is substantially minimized.

The powder stays steady at temperatures up to 650 °C (1200 °F) . It does not melt, адліга, or release harmful fumes under typical conditions. Its fine texture allows very easy mixing right into various matrices without compromising flow or workability.
Suppliers worth this product for its capacity to cut thickness and weight while enhancing thermal resistance. Unlike traditional insulators like fiberglass or mineral woollen, silica aerogel powder delivers exceptional performance in a much thinner layer. Frequently Asked Questions About Silica Aerogel Powder
What is silica aerogel powder?
Silica aerogel powder is a lightweight material made from silica gel. Ён мае вельмі кіпрую структуру. This gives it excellent thermal insulation properties. Форма парашка дазваляе лёгка змешваць у пакрыцці, фарбы, or other building materials.
Why is it called “low thermal conductivity” material?
It slows down heat transfer better than most common insulators. Air fills its tiny pores, and air does not carry heat well. Because of this, the material keeps heat in or out very effectively. Its thermal conductivity is among the lowest of any solid material.
Is silica aerogel powder safe to handle?
так, but basic safety steps are needed. The powder is non-toxic and chemically stable. Аднак, like any fine dust, it can irritate the eyes, skin, or lungs if inhaled. Always wear gloves, акуляры, and a mask when working with it in large amounts.
Where is this powder used?
It is used in many industries. Builders add it to wall plasters or insulation boards. Outdoor gear makers use it in jackets and sleeping bags. It also appears in pipelines, аэракасмічныя часткі, and refrigeration systems. Any place that needs thin but strong insulation can benefit from it.
How does it compare to traditional insulation?
Traditional materials like fiberglass or foam need more thickness to match its performance. Silica aerogel powder provides the same or better insulation in a much thinner layer. It also resists moisture and fire better than many alternatives. This makes it ideal for tight spaces or high-performance applications.
